Output 3cf79b60541beda67e3b45cbdd7f6900cc2fad3629c135ecb980804875015962:0

value
20102860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9206462776656aab571bd8d576254306d96feb96 OP_EQUAL
address
MMDGQN9H8zcuTf7evms7w4t8Qd2NCczkav
transaction
3cf79b60541beda67e3b45cbdd7f6900cc2fad3629c135ecb980804875015962
spent
true